WebAs well as an aid to navigation (most larger vessels will have at least a simple depth sounder), echo sounding is commonly used for fishing. Variations in elevation often represent places where fish congregate. Schools of fish will also register. A fishfinder is an echo sounding device used by both recreational and commercial fishers.
